On Wednesday, August 13, 2025, I will undergo major spinal surgery — an anterior cervical decompression and fusion from C4 to C7, including a C6 corpectamy. In plain terms, my spinal cord is being dangerously compressed in multiple places due to severe narrowing and bone growths from my vertebrae. The doctor will completely remove my C6 vertebrae from my body and put a titanium cage around the gap left from the removal. There is also a possibility the bone spurs from my vertebrae may have punctured my spinal cord which would cause me to stay in the hospital potentially up to two weeks or more. Eventually, my bone will grow into the void but it will take some time.
